The government has confirmed the implementation of targeted subsidies through cash transfers, starting with eligible recipients of diesel-powered vehicles. However, in a surprising move, the government has decided not to use the Central Database Hub (PADU) system to determine subsidy eligibility, despite previous assurances.

Sideline PADU?
Recipients must instead register through the Budi Madani Subsidy Aid Programme (Budi Madani). Each eligible recipient will receive a flat rate of RM200. This decision contrasts sharply with the government’s earlier indication that targeted subsidies would consider multiple criteria, such as the distance from home to work, data that had been integrated into the PADU system.
